WebBirmingham (/ ˈ b ɜːr m ɪ ŋ ə m / BUR-ming-əm) is a city and metropolitan borough in the metropolitan county of West Midlands in England.It is the second-largest city in the United Kingdom with a population of 1.145 million in the city proper, 2.92 million in the West Midlands metropolitan county, and approximately 4.3 million in the wider metropolitan area. WebMar 13, 2024 · Ministers have approved Birmingham’s plans for a Class D charging Clean Air Zone (CAZ), which unlike another CAZs set to implemented in other cities, will charge high polluting private vehicles and taxis to enter the city centre. WebPublished: Tuesday, 11th April 2024. The city council is giving more than a thousand digital devices to community groups thanks to its Device Bank. Community groups and charities are being urged to apply for free laptops and computers to help people who struggle to get digital access.
